The native birds, including 76 wedge-tailed eagles, hawks and falcons, will be tested to determine the cause of death
About 120 native birds have been found dead after suspected poisoning in northeastern Victoria.
Officers from the environment department found the birds, including 76 wedge-tailed eagles, hawks and falcons, during raids on a property near Violet Town this week.
